Demonstrates ability to assess patient clinical and psychosocial needs by applying standards of practice as it relates to the specialty or patient population Demonstrates nursing unit specific competencies and equipment training, see checklists
Partners with patients and their family to develop, implement and evaluate a plan of care, treatments and procedures that contribute to physiological and psychosocial outcomes of the patient
Incorporates evidence based standards of practice and collaborates with interdisciplinary team in care coordination Facilitates safe patient transition to next level of care as part of plan of care
Demonstrates sense of urgency to facilitate patient throughput to ensure patient receives consistent, competent and ethical care Focuses on quality outcomes of patient when addressing service needs to ensure evidence based quality care of patient
Demonstrates understanding of diverse patient care populations Modifies education method to ensure patient/family understanding Assumes responsibility to coordinate and deliver individualized patient education and discharge specific education to family/caregivers
Evaluates for comprehension and documents Accurately completes all required clinical and quality documentation consistently per RHS standards and regulatory requirements
Delegates and prioritizes tasks appropriately to facilitate quality patient care and service excellence to meet the patients care needs. Recognizes and responds to emergency situations
Evaluates resources and support needed and uses systems to ensure needs are met.
Education RN Degree (Required) Bachelors Degree, Nursing (Preferred) Experience ER experience (Preferred) Licenses and Certifications Registered Nurse (RN) - State Department of Health Professions (Required) CPR/BLS Certification - American Heart Association/American Red Cross/American Safety and Health Institute (AHA/ARC) (Required) ACLS Provider - American Heart Association/American Red Cross/American Safety and Health Institute (AHA/ARC) (Required within 90 days of hire) PALS Provider - American Heart Association/American Red Cross/American Safety and Health Institute (AHA/ARC) (Required within 120 days of hire) To learn more about being a team member with Riverside Health System visit us at https://www.riversideonline.com/careers .
